Responsibilities

  • Design, develop, configure, and maintain ServiceNow Employee Experience solutions, including Employee Center, Service Catalog, Portal, Mobile, and Workplace Service Delivery applications.
  • Build catalog items, record producers, workflows, Flow Designer automations, and approval processes.
  • Develop reusable applications with ServiceNow App Engine, Studio, Script Includes, Business Rules, Client Scripts, UI Policies, and APIs.
  • Gather requirements with Product Owners, HR, Technology, and business stakeholders and translate them into technical solutions.
  • Optimize employee self-service experiences across channels, including navigation, accessibility, and user adoption.
  • Integrate ServiceNow with enterprise platforms using REST/SOAP APIs, Integration Hub, web services, and third-party integrations.
  • Troubleshoot platform issues, perform root cause analysis, and implement sustainable production solutions.
  • Contribute to platform governance, security, performance optimization, release management, and continuous improvement.

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ree or equivalent work experience.
  • At least 5 years of relevant experience.
  • Experience developing and supporting ServiceNow Employee Experience products, including Employee Center, Service Catalog, Portal, Mobile, Knowledge Management, and Workplace Service Delivery.
  • Proficiency with JavaScript, Glide APIs, Script Includes, Business Rules, Client Scripts, UI Actions, UI Policies, and Service Portal development.
  • Experience with Flow Designer, Integration Hub, workflows, automation solutions, and custom ServiceNow applications.
  • Knowledge of ServiceNow platform architecture, data model design, security controls, ACLs, update sets, and scoped applications.
  • Experience integrating ServiceNow with enterprise systems using REST APIs, web services, authentication frameworks, and middleware technologies.
  • ServiceNow Certified System Administrator or Certified ServiceNow Application Developer certification is preferred.
  • Strong analytical, problem-solving, communication, stakeholder management, and Agile delivery experience.

About U.S. Bank

10,000+ employees

U.S. Bank is a public commercial bank offering consumer banking, commercial and institutional banking, payments, wealth management, and custody services to individuals and businesses. It earns revenue from interest on loans and securities and from fees across payments, asset management, and treasury services; it is the fifth-largest U.S. commercial bank, headquartered in Minneapolis, and trades on the NYSE as U.S. Bancorp (USB).
